correct it must be CHD or else you'll get like 10 fps that isnt playable at all. i havent tried pbp either which is another recommended file format to use
Pbp was my original choice since it seemed to be as good as an option as CHD. It wasnt even playable with racing games, or some 3d ones. Music and audio also stays broken with pbp.

So even though pbp can be playable CHD is at least 2xs better.

Fully playable cutscenes without video/audio stutter, and perfect gameplay. Now if only I could get tomb raider 1/2 to load :'(

I am having issues finding some of the settings that the spreadsheet mentions, like Forced Interlaced or Audio Method. I think I've looked at all the setings and core options, where are they?

I've tried Vandal Hearts NTSC, and seemed to work at full speed. Digimon World and Torneko - The Last Hope seem to also work fine (needs to turn off the Interlaced, which I couldn't find), but I only tested a few minutes. Final Fantasy Tactics seemed to play perfectly, barring very small stutters when some character tried to do an ability, could have been coincidence, need more testing.

With some tweaking of the settings, I got Digimon - Card Battle to work at 60 frames (which is the speed it runs originally) but there are small slowdowns whenever the battling digimons are spawned, and besides that it plays quite nice. If you have the battle scenes turned off, it could be considered full speed from what I've seen.

Edit: All these games were NTSC and CHD format.

I found a way to make Final Fantasy 8 work on the Forwarder for 3DS, If you make an eboot of all 4 discs the game will always crash on boot, But if you make an ebbot of just the first 2 it works fantastic, Then after completing disc one you change to 2, then you make a new eboot of disc 2 and 3 and move the save folder to that new game, and so on, Its complicated but it works, I hope this helps
